We have received quite a bit feedback on a recent Beyond Today Daily we did on the subject of Christ's resurrection and the Days of Unleavened Bread. This grew out of comments made on a Beyond Today television program where we covered the subject of God's festivals and their meaning for Christians today.

We don't always get our wording right and we admit that can create confusion about what we are really saying. But there should be no confusion about what we believe or teach. That is why Steve Myers and I recorded a follow up to this subject that you can view on this site. We took extra time to explain the role of Christ in the Days of Unleavened Bread.
